Panduit S075X100VAC - The portable printer self-laminating labels are clear vinyl with a white print-on area. They measure 0.75" (19.05mm) wide and 1" (25.4mm) long with a 0.38" (9.7mm) print-on area height and have a 12 10 AWG wire range. The fast-loading P1 label cassette includes both label material and ribbon for easy label changing. There are 275 labels per cassette.

Overview

The Panduit S075X100VAC is a P1 label cassette containing 275 self-laminating labels designed for durable wire identification in industrial and electrical applications. Each label measures 0.75 inches (19.05mm) wide by 1 inch (25.4mm) long, with a 0.38 inch (9.7mm) print-on area height, ensuring sufficient space for clear, legible text. The labels are constructed from clear vinyl with a white print-on area, providing high contrast for improved readability. They are engineered for wire ranges of 12 to 10 AWG, making them suitable for a wide variety of cable sizes. The self-laminating design offers enhanced protection against abrasion, moisture, and chemicals, extending label lifespan in harsh environments. The fast-loading P1 cassette system integrates both label material and ribbon, eliminating the need for separate consumable management and reducing label change time. This integrated design minimizes downtime during label replacement, improving operational efficiency. Manufactured in the US, the S075X100VAC cassette is fully compatible with Panduit portable printers, ensuring seamless integration into existing labeling workflows.
